(Dubbed) Too Late to Love Him Right

Connor was the housekeeper's son who secretly loved Zoey, the untouchable heiress. When he nearly died saving her, guilt bound them in an engagement. He gave her everything, and she gave it all to another man. Now he is a legend who built an empire from his broken heart… When their worlds collide again, will he even remember her name?

Connor's Silent Rage

Connor's restraint is impressive. Instead of punching Charlie, he uses cold logic. The scene where he mentions the Seaside Association hints at a bigger power play. (Dubbed) Too Late to Love Him Right really knows how to build suspense without shouting. The subtle glances say more than words.

The Suit Color Symbolism

Notice how Charlie wears beige, blending in yet trying to stand out, while Connor is in sharp black, representing authority. This visual contrast in (Dubbed) Too Late to Love Him Right tells us who really holds the power. Charlie's outfit matches his fake persona, while Connor's style is authentic and commanding.
